Introduction to Vertical Filter Press Technology

A vertical filter press is an advanced industrial filtration system designed for solid-liquid separation. Unlike traditional horizontal filter presses, the vertical design utilizes gravity and pressure to maximize filtration efficiency, reduce floor space, and minimize cake moisture. This equipment is widely used in mining, chemical processing, wastewater treatment, and food & beverage industries. The core mechanism involves stacked filter plates arranged vertically, with hydraulic or mechanical pressure applied to dewater slurries. The result is a drier filter cake and clearer filtrate, offering significant operational cost savings and environmental benefits.

Anwendungsszenarien und Lösungen

Mining and Mineral Processing

Vertical filter presses dewater tailings and concentrates, reducing moisture to below 15% for easier handling and transport.

Chemische Industrie

They filter fine chemicals, pigments, and catalysts, achieving high purity filtrate and dry cake for reuse.

Wastewater Treatment

Municipal and industrial plants use vertical presses to dewater sludge, lowering disposal costs and meeting environmental regulations.

Food and Beverage

Applications include fruit juice clarification, vegetable oil extraction, and starch dewatering, ensuring hygiene and efficiency.

10 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

  1. What is the difference between a vertical and horizontal filter press? Vertical presses use gravity and top pressure, requiring less floor space and producing drier cake.
  2. What materials are filter plates made of? Common materials include polypropylene, stainless steel, and cast iron, depending on chemical compatibility.
  3. How often should filter cloth be replaced? Typically every 3-6 months, depending on slurry abrasiveness and cleaning frequency.
  4. Can a vertical filter press handle high-temperature slurries? Yes, with special heat-resistant materials up to 200°C.
  5. What is the typical cycle time? Ranges from 5 to 30 minutes per cycle, based on cake thickness and pressure.
  6. Is automation available? Most modern presses offer fully automatic PLC control with remote monitoring.
  7. What is the maximum filtration pressure? Up to 1.6 MPa for standard models, with high-pressure variants reaching 2.5 MPa.
  8. How do I choose the right filter cloth? Based on particle size, chemical resistance, and required cake discharge characteristics.
  9. Welche Wartung ist erforderlich? Regular inspection of hydraulic system, seals, and cloth cleaning.
  10. Can I test my slurry before purchasing? Most manufacturers offer free lab testing services.

Hinweise zur Beschaffung und bewährte Verfahren

Define Technical Specifications Clearly

Provide slurry composition, solid concentration, temperature, pH, and desired cake moisture to avoid mismatched equipment.

Negotiate Spare Parts Package

Include extra filter cloths, seals, and hydraulic hoses in the initial order to reduce downtime.

Inspect Before Shipment

Arrange factory acceptance testing (FAT) to verify performance against agreed parameters.

Understand Warranty Terms

Typical warranty is 12-24 months. Clarify coverage for wear parts and labor.

Zolldaten und Zolltarife

Import duties for vertical filter presses vary by country. Under HS code 8421.19 (centrifuges and filtering equipment), the EU applies 2.5% duty, USA 1.8%, India 7.5%, and Brazil 14%. China’s export tax rebate is 13% for this category. Always verify with local customs brokers for current rates.
